SY59 CEN is a 2009 Opel Antara in Blue with a 1,991cc diesel engine. This vehicle has been through 14 MOT tests with a personal pass rate of 64.3%.
Across all 2009 Opel Antara models, the average MOT pass rate is 68.8% with a typical mileage of 70,654 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Opel Antara fails its MOT is brake pipe excessively corroded, accounting for 32 recorded failures. If you're considering buying SY59 CEN, it's worth having these areas checked by a mechanic before committing.
The Opel Antara typically stays on UK roads for around 17 years. At 17 years old, this Opel Antara is approaching the upper end of the typical lifespan for this model.
